Redefining Health : A Introduction to Regenerative Science

For years, medical science has centered on alleviating disease. Now, a groundbreaking area of research, regenerative medicine, is changing that focus. This exciting discipline seeks to regenerate damaged tissues and body parts, rather than simply treating symptoms. Consider a future where worn heart tissue can be replenished, or missing limbs can be re-engineered – this is the potential provided by repairing medicine.

Repairative Medicine: {The|A|The) Future of Disease Management

Groundbreaking repairative medicine represents a promising shift in how we approach disease. Rather than simply alleviating symptoms, this field focuses on restoring damaged tissues and organs, potentially curing conditions previously considered chronic. It encompasses a spectrum of methods, including stem cell therapy, biomaterial and gene therapy. Potential applications are vast, spanning areas such as heart failure, vertebral cord injury, metabolic disorder and neurological conditions. While still in its early stages, restorative medicine holds the promise to fundamentally change healthcare and enhance human lives.

Recent Developments in Stem Cell Therapy and Repairative Medicine

Significant advancements are occurring in the realm of cellular therapy and repairative medicine, providing potential for managing a variety of severe diseases . Researchers are diligently exploring cutting-edge techniques including induced pluripotent tissue differentiation into viable tissues to regenerate damaged organs . Clinical studies are showing progressively favorable results for conditions like nerve trauma, heart disease, and degenerative conditions, even though hurdles remain in expanding generation and ensuring well-being for general medical implementation .
